Clarity is a financial analysis agent framework built on native Claude-skill architecture. Adopting a Planning-with-Files approach, it coordinates specialized sub-agents via persistent task plans, research findings, and progress logs to tackle complex financial analysis workflows.

1. **Initialize the Clarity Framework:** - Open your AI assistant (e.g., Claude, ChatGPT) and load the Clarity skill. - Create a dedicated workspace folder for the analysis (e.g., `GreenLeaf_Analysis_2024`). - Ensure you have access to the company’s financial data (e.g., income statements, balance sheets, market reports) and upload them to the workspace. 2. **Define the Scope:** - Use the prompt template to specify the company name, analysis areas (e.g., revenue trends, cost structures), and any specific focus areas (e.g., supply chain risks, regulatory compliance). - Example: `Act as the Clarity financial analysis agent framework. Analyze Acme Corp’s 2023 financials with a focus on revenue diversification and debt covenants.` 3. **Monitor and Iterate:** - Clarity will generate three key files: `Task_Plan.md`, `Research_Log.md`, and `Progress_Log.md`. Review these files after each sub-agent completes its tasks. - Use the `Progress_Log.md` to track milestones and adjust the `Task_Plan.md` if new priorities emerge (e.g., a sudden regulatory change). 4. **Validate and Refine:** - Cross-check Clarity’s findings with your internal data or financial models. Flag any discrepancies (e.g., if Clarity’s revenue growth estimate differs from your CFO’s report by >5%). - Request Clarity to re-run specific analyses (e.g., `Re-run the cost structure analysis with updated Q1 2024 data`). 5. **Generate Deliverables:** - Use Clarity’s final report to create executive summaries, board presentations, or investor decks. Export the visualizations (charts/graphs) directly from the `Research_Log.md` or `Progress_Log.md` files. **Tips for Better Results:** - **Data Quality:** Ensure uploaded financial data is clean, complete, and formatted consistently (e.g., CSV with columns for `Revenue`, `COGS`, `SG&A`). - **Specificity:** The more precise your [SPECIFIC_ANALYSIS_AREAS] are, the more targeted Clarity’s sub-agents will be. Avoid vague requests like 'analyze financials'—instead, specify 'analyze working capital trends and compare to industry peers.' - **Collaboration:** Share the `Task_Plan.md` and `Progress_Log.md` with your finance team to align on priorities and avoid redundant work. - **Version Control:** Save incremental versions of the analysis files (e.g., `GreenLeaf_Analysis_v1.md`, `v2.md`) to track changes over time.
